DMYS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2021 in Review
50 of the 6,498 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in dMY Technology Group, Inc. VI (DMYS) for Q4 2021, worth a combined $160M.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 50 funds opened new DMYS positions and 0 closed out — a net gain of 50 holders — while 0 added to existing stakes and 0 trimmed.
The largest buyer was Governors Lane, opening a new position worth an estimated $10.9M.
